Tournament Structure: Formats and Buy-ins
Tournament structure is a critical factor in attracting and retaining players. A well-designed tournament schedule offers a variety of formats, including:
- Freezeouts: Standard tournaments where players are eliminated upon losing all their chips.
- Rebuy Tournaments: Players can buy more chips during a specific period.
- Bounty Tournaments: Players earn a bounty for eliminating other players.
- Sit & Go Tournaments: Small tournaments that start as soon as a specific number of players register.
The buy-in levels are equally important. A platform should offer tournaments with a range of buy-ins to cater to different bankrolls. This ensures accessibility for a wider audience. The speed and structure of the blinds also play a crucial role in player experience. Fast-paced tournaments are attractive to players looking for quick action, while slower structures provide more strategic depth.
Player Traffic and Liquidity: The Lifeblood of Poker
A thriving poker platform relies on healthy player traffic. High liquidity ensures that players can find games and tournaments at their preferred stakes and formats. Assessing player traffic involves analyzing the average number of players online at peak and off-peak times, the number of tables running at different stakes, and the frequency of tournament entries. A platform with low player traffic struggles to provide a satisfying experience, as players may have to wait long periods to find a game.

Analyzing the Swedish Market: Specific Considerations
The Swedish online gambling market has specific characteristics that influence the success of poker and live tournament offerings. These include:
- Regulatory Environment: The Swedish Gambling Authority (Spelinspektionen) regulates the online gambling market. Operators must comply with strict regulations, including responsible gambling measures and anti-money laundering protocols.
- Player Demographics: Understanding the demographics of Swedish poker players is crucial. This includes factors such as age, gender, income, and preferred stakes.
- Competitive Landscape: The Swedish market is competitive, with numerous international and domestic operators vying for market share.
- Cultural Factors: Cultural factors, such as the popularity of poker in Sweden and the level of player awareness, also influence market dynamics.
Analyzing these factors provides context for evaluating a platform’s performance and potential for growth within the Swedish market.
